Hamburg vs Werder Bremen prediction

Hamburg and Werder Bremen face each other in the relegation six-pointer at Volksparkstadion. Die Werderaner recorded a very important win over Wolfsburg at the weekend, but beating die Rothosen on the road is easier said than done.

Back-to-back defeats

Hamburg are not enjoying a season to remember and, as things stand now, the team will be desperately fighting for the Bundesliga survival in the remainder of the season. Die Rothosen are just three points clear of bottom three and they head into Friday’s relegation six-pointer against Werder Bremen with the lack of confidence. Bruno Labbadia’s men suffered back-to-back defeats to the likes of Darmstadt and Borussia Dortmund in previous two league games and it has to be noted that they failed to make life difficult for the Millionaires whose boss Thomas Tuchel rested a number of first-team regulars in the Signal-Iduna-Park clash. Friday’s game against die Werderaner could be crucial for Hamburg in their battle for the Bundesliga survival and, no doubt, the hosts will leave their hearts on the field this time out. Die Rothosen have recorded just four wins at home this season, but this one could be vital for the relegation-threatened team.

Rene Adler misses the match through suspension, while the likes of Ekdal, Drmic and Olic are all sidelined with injury. Coach Bruno Labbadia is likely to stick to the 4-2-3-1 formation. Lasogga should be deployed up front as a lone forward.

Better performances than results

Werder Bremen face an uphill task in the season finale. Die Werderaner are sitting in 16th place in the Bundesliga standings ahead of Matchday 31 and they are just four points clear automatic relegation places. Viktor Skripnik’s troops did well to beat star-studded Wolfsburg in their last league match, with the team putting an end to their four-game winless run in the national championship, but they need to keep on making progress if they are to secure yet another elite division survival. Werder Bremen produced a fine performance in Tuesday’s game against Bayern Munich, but they eventually failed to make it to the German Cup final. Werder Bremen are likely to stick to their attacking style of play in Friday’s match against Hamburger and it remains to be seen if they are capable of recording a win that should help them escape the danger zone. Experienced forward Claudio Pizarro is likely to lead the line for the visitors against Hamburg.

The likes of Wolf, Zetterer and Johannsson are all out of contention. Nigerian attacker Ujah is likely to be recalled to the starting line-up after he came as a substitute in the 2-0 loss to Bayern Munich.

Quick Facts

  • Hamburg scored 1+ goals in each of their last seven home games in Bundesliga
  • Die Rothosen failed to keep a clean sheet in ten of their last 11 home matches
  • Under 2.5 goals were scored in four of last five meetings between the two teams
  • Werder Bremen are on a three-game losing run on the road
  • Die Werderaner conceded 10 goals in last three away fixtures
